Abstract
The utility model discloses a vibrating screen comprising a rack, a driving wheel, a belt, a driven wheel and a screen. A shaft is fixed with the driven wheel, a cam block is fixed on the shaft, one end of a connecting rod is fixed with the cam block, the other end of the connecting rod is fixed with the screen, the lower end of a guide rail is fixed on the rack, the upper surface of the guide rail is connected with the screen, and a baffle is fixed on the rack. The vibrating screen is advantaged by simple structure, good screening effect, and high work efficiency, the baffle can return spilled materials due to vibration back to the rack, the cleaning and sanitation of the ground can be guaranteed, and the security is greatly improved.

Accompanying drawing explanation
Fig. 1 is the utility model structural representation;
Wherein: 1, frame; 2, driving wheel; 3, belt; 4, driven pulley; 5, axle; 6, cam bit; 7, connecting rod; 8, sieve; 9, guide rail; 10, baffle plate.
The specific embodiment
As shown in Figure 1, a kind of vibratory sieve, comprise frame 1, driving wheel 2, belt 3, driven pulley 4 and sieve 8, axle 5 and described driven pulley 4 are fixing, cam bit 6 is fixed on described axle 5, connecting rod 7 one end are fixed on described cam bit 6, the other end is fixed on described sieve 8, guide rail 9 lower ends are fixed in described frame 1, guide rail 9 is connected with described sieve 8 above, baffle plate 10 is fixed in described frame 1, prevent that material from overflowing, driving wheel 2 drives driven pulley 4 and axle 5 to rotate by belt 3, cam bit 6 drivening rods 7 are done eccentric motion, connecting rod 7 pulls sieve 8 to move reciprocatingly on guide rail 9, material is screened.
